It’s 30 April on Sunday, so tomorrow is the last working day before then. So if there is no submission of accounts to Companies House by then, SUFC Ltd will be late with 2019/20, 2020/21 and 2021/22 accounts. Three years accounts late with ever increasing penalties for late submission. Surely this must be some kind of record.

Company Directors commit a criminal offence when accounts are submitted late and can be taken to court and personally fined , however, there appears to be no enforcement in place.

On 31st December 2022, that nice Mr Lawrence said that the 2019/20 accounts were almost complete.

https://www.southendunited.co.uk/news/2022/december/club-statement/

So 4 months on and still no sign. Murkier and murkier …..
